Alpine has decided to let Oscar Piastri leave for McLaren earlier, reports Motorsport.com. Initially, the French formation was not positive about giving their rival a head start towards next year, but in the end the two parties reportedly reached an agreement anyway.
While Alpine hoped Piastri could succeed the departed Fernando Alonso, the Australian decided to replace his compatriot Daniel Ricciardo at McLaren. Since then, the two sides have certainly not had a good relationship.
Nevertheless, Piastri was still a reserve driver on behalf of Alpine, which meant he could not yet do any work for his new team. Behind the scenes, however, Alpine and Piastri decided to talk to each other to explore the possibility of an earlier departure.

Piastri already in action for McLaren

That appeared to be the case last week, as the driver was spotted at Paul Ricard racing last year's McLaren at the circuit. According to the medium, McLaren only wants to confirm that this drive took place, but does not otherwise discuss the arrangements with Alpine. Alpine team boss Otmar Szafnauer makes it clear that Piastri is free to go after the current season.
